Banner's Asset Monitoring Gateway with CLOUD ID provides the easiest way to implement condition monitoring on multiple remote assets using wireless sensors in a user’s facility.

Features and Benefits
  • Capture data from up to 40 compatible wireless sensors and measure vibration, pressure, differential pressure, current consumption, temperature, humidity, and tank level
  • Easily select sensors that fit an application and monitor almost any asset in a facility
  • Deploy system quickly and easily with automatic recognition of connected sensors and no required programming
  • Access and view data remotely via Banner's optional Cloud Data Services platform
  • Use sensor data to make informed decisions, such as planning repairs to avoid unexpected downtime or making adjustments to maximize productivity
  • Use the on-board display for easily commissioning the wireless sensor network and configuring for Ethernet or optional cellular connectivity
  • Install system on nearly any piece of equipment, new or old, regardless of type or brand
  • Push data to the cloud via Ethernet or optional Verizon, AT&T, or multi-carrier (SIM) cellular networks
  • Utilize pre-configured web dashboard and customize easily on Banner's Cloud Data Services platform to visualize data
  • Connect to Ethernet and power using industry-standard M12 cables for easy plug-and-play
